Training and Development
The University of Sheffield is committed to supporting the training and development of research staff.
In this context research staff means staff who are in the early years of their research careers. The training and development opportunities listed in the Research Staff Development site that are provided by Research & Innovation Services and by the Faculties are prioritised for staff on fixed-term research contracts (e.g. research associates, postdocs.). However, where spaces on training are available other research staff are welcome to attend (such as staff on teaching only contracts who aspire to become researchers, and permanent academic staff who are on probation).
These pages provide information about the training sessions within the University available to research staff, access to online development guides covering a wide range of topics, an e-Portfolio for research staff to record their development and information about Vitae's Professional Development Planner.
